excel如何計(jì)算年齡公式
隨著電子表格在辦公和數(shù)據(jù)處理中的廣泛應(yīng)用,我們經(jīng)常會(huì)遇到需要計(jì)算個(gè)人年齡的情況。Excel是廣大用戶喜愛的辦公軟件之一,它提供了強(qiáng)大的計(jì)算功能,包括計(jì)算年齡。下面,我們將詳細(xì)介紹如何使用Excel公式
隨著電子表格在辦公和數(shù)據(jù)處理中的廣泛應(yīng)用,我們經(jīng)常會(huì)遇到需要計(jì)算個(gè)人年齡的情況。Excel是廣大用戶喜愛的辦公軟件之一,它提供了強(qiáng)大的計(jì)算功能,包括計(jì)算年齡。下面,我們將詳細(xì)介紹如何使用Excel公式來計(jì)算個(gè)人年齡。
在Excel中,我們可以使用DATEDIF函數(shù)來計(jì)算兩個(gè)日期之間的差距,然后根據(jù)具體的需求進(jìn)行進(jìn)一步的處理。首先,假設(shè)我們要計(jì)算某人的年齡,我們需要知道該人的出生日期和當(dāng)前日期。假設(shè)出生日期位于A1單元格,當(dāng)前日期位于B1單元格,我們可以在C1單元格中輸入以下公式:
DATEDIF(A1, B1, "y") "歲 " DATEDIF(A1, B1, "ym") "個(gè)月"
這個(gè)公式會(huì)計(jì)算出出生日期到當(dāng)前日期的年數(shù),然后再計(jì)算出年數(shù)之后的月數(shù),并將結(jié)果以“歲 個(gè)月”的格式顯示在C1單元格中。通過這樣的方式,我們可以方便地得到一個(gè)人的年齡。
需要注意的是,Excel的DATEDIF函數(shù)基于1900年1月1日這一起始點(diǎn)來計(jì)算日期間隔,因此,如果你計(jì)算的日期范圍包含這個(gè)起始點(diǎn)之前的日期,結(jié)果可能會(huì)出現(xiàn)錯(cuò)誤。為了避免這個(gè)問題,我們可以使用DATE函數(shù)來指定一個(gè)合理的起始日期,然后在計(jì)算時(shí)扣除這部分時(shí)間。例如,我們可以將公式修改為:
DATEDIF(DATE(1990,1,1), B1, "y") "歲 " DATEDIF(DATE(1990,1,1), B1, "ym") "個(gè)月"
這樣,我們就可以排除1900年1月1日之前的時(shí)間,準(zhǔn)確地計(jì)算出年齡。
除了使用DATEDIF函數(shù),我們還可以通過其他方式來計(jì)算年齡。例如,我們可以使用YEAR、MONTH和DAY等函數(shù)來分別提取出生日期和當(dāng)前日期的年、月和日,然后進(jìn)行運(yùn)算得到年齡。具體的步驟和公式可以根據(jù)需求進(jìn)行調(diào)整,靈活應(yīng)用。
綜上所述,Excel提供了多種計(jì)算年齡的方法,通過合適的公式和函數(shù),我們可以方便地實(shí)現(xiàn)個(gè)人年齡的計(jì)算。希望本文提供的方法能對(duì)讀者有所幫助,更好地利用Excel進(jìn)行數(shù)據(jù)處理和分析。